About
The University of Wolverhampton School of Pharmacy is dedicated to providing quality education in pharmacy. It is known for its commitment to accessibility, ensuring that all students have equal opportunities. Located in Wolverhampton, the institution prides itself on its inclusive environment.
The school offers a range of pharmacy-related courses and is equipped with modern facilities to support student learning and research.

Is the University of Wolverhampton School of Pharmacy accessible for students with disabilities?
Yes, the institution is committed to accessibility. It features a wheelchair-accessible car park and entrance, ensuring that all students can access the facilities with ease.
